How to Animate a Character in Blender

Animation is a captivating way to bring characters to life in digital creations. Among popular animation tools, Blender stands out for its versatility and features. If you're new to animating characters in Blender, this step-by-step guide will help you navigate the process smoothly.

Getting Started with Your Character

When starting your animation journey in Blender, kick off by creating or importing a character of your choice. Whether it's a happy man, a quirky creature, or a fierce warrior, the options are endless.

Model Optimization

Consider optimizing your model by decimating it, especially if you're working with intricate details. Optimization helps enhance performance, ensuring smoother animations across different computer setups.

Rigging Your Character

Rigging your character with an armature is a crucial step in the animation process. Follow these steps to create a functional rig:

  1. Adding Bones: Start by adding a single bone to your character. Adjust the viewport display settings to keep the bone visible in front of your model at all times.
  2. Bone Placement: In edit mode, extrude additional bones to define the structure and movement points of your character. Ensure the bones align correctly with the character's body in different perspectives for realistic movement.

Applying Armature to Character

Once you have set up the armature and bones, it's time to connect them to your character for seamless animation.

  1. Deformation: Select your character model followed by the bones. Apply automatic weights to create a connection between the character mesh and the armature.
  2. Pose Mode: Enter pose mode to start animating your character. Move the bones around, and the character will follow suit, like a puppet on strings.

Creating Keyframes and Animation

Keyframes are essential for defining movement and creating animations in Blender. Here's how to animate your character effectively:

  1. Setting Keyframes: Utilize automatic keyframing to easily set keyframes as you manipulate the character's poses along the timeline.
  2. Frame Manipulation: Adjust the keyframes along the timeline to choreograph intricate movements. Copy and paste keyframes to create repetitive actions or fluid motions.
